Server is a Xeon E5-2650, client is Core i5 … chipmunk theme songWebOct 18, 2024 · 2. The closer the server location, the faster the VPN speed. The distance between you and the server is a great factor to influence the speed of your VPN. The closer the server location, the faster the VPN connection. Try changing the protocol or port till you find the fastest combination. 2. chipmunk theodore toyWebJul 21, 2024 · We cannot increase the speed of light or bring New Zealand closer to Europe, but VPN Accelerator addresses the issue by breaking up the 600 ms path into shorter paths (for example, two 300 ms paths).
